I was reading your responses and you are waiting for codes, can you explain what they are because we are planing our trip to Disney for the first week of Dec and trying to learn everything about whats going on.
 
brooker said:
I was reading your responses and you are waiting for codes, can you explain what they are because we are planing our trip to Disney for the first week of Dec and trying to learn everything about whats going on.

Disney releases discount codes for Annual Pass holders. You do not need to have an AP at the time of reservation, but you will need it when you check in. It is always a guessing game as to when they will release the codes. If you are looking at December it will probably be at the end of Summer before they release them. Just keep checking the boards. It is ALWAYS posted immediately...the first member who gets them posts them right away for others!
